How to evaluate Qiong Yao's view of love

1 answer
2025-03-07 08:29

Qiong Yao was famous in modern China. Her novels often discussed topics such as love, marriage, and family. Her view of love was controversial. Some people thought her view of love was too romantic and unrealistic, while others thought her love was real and profound. Judging from the plots and characters in Qiong Yao's novels, her view of love was usually full of romantic imagination and unrealistic plots. In her novels, love at first sight and perfect love often appeared. This kind of love was often based on extreme romance and unrealistic fantasies. This view of love was not widely accepted in modern society because people emphasized more on practicality and rationality. However, Qiong Yao's view of love also had a profound side. The discussions about love and family that often appeared in her novels made people reflect on the true meaning and value of love and family. Her view of love also reflected the views of the society at that time on love and family, which had a certain historical and social significance. Qiong Yao's view of love was complex and diverse, with both unrealistic romance and profound values of love. As for how to evaluate her view of love, it needed to be evaluated according to different angles and perspectives.

Did Qiong Yao's romance novel poison boys and girls?

1 answer
2025-03-08 08:21

Qiong Yao's love novels were considered romantic works, usually depicting deep feelings, ups and downs, full of contradictions and dramatic love stories. These novels often involve strong emotions and dramatic plots that may resonate and influence some readers. However, many readers think that Qiong Yao's novels are too obsessed with the complexity of love and emotions and ignore the more practical and simple interpersonal relationships in real life. In addition, some plots and values in Qiong Yao's novels may bring incorrect concepts and expectations to young readers, such as over-emphasizing love and neglecting the importance of personal growth and self-actualization. Although Qiong Yao's romance novels may have a certain impact on the reader's feelings and values, we should realize that these works are only literary works and cannot be used as a guide in real life. Therefore, we should read all kinds of literary works with an open mind and get inspiration from them. At the same time, we should also maintain a rational and clear mind.
